Output ef24d35b0af7a8b7f893ffb04ca0d8092251c2b437c58e81f851bf0554a977d0:0

value
132225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c3ad9e68b5a7cbb439478c024ca2790a0aacaee OP_EQUAL
address
3JrHTfBaWfom4JAzVai7PECDCWBTyZFmDP
transaction
ef24d35b0af7a8b7f893ffb04ca0d8092251c2b437c58e81f851bf0554a977d0
spent
true